Charles Bertram was the quintessential British Society Entertainer of the late Victorian and Edwardian periods. His appointment of ‘The Court Conjurer,’ and later ‘The King’s Conjurer,’ was a simple acknowledgment of his many appearances before Royalty, especially for Edward, Prince of Wales. For some twenty years Bertram enjoyed a remarkably close relationship for a commoner with a member of the Royal Family.

The Kabbala (1971-81) was part of the information pipeline. Although it did not start out to be an alternative voice, it became combative counterpoint to Pallbearers Review and Epilogue.

Most of the material collected in this book is still vital, interesting, and useful. Certain routines are prototypal members of a special class, not masterpieces or blockbusters in the hyperbolic sense, but solid, practical, thought-provoking effects.

Jon Racherbaumer is the author of over 50 books and published Hierophant, Kabbala, Avatar, Sticks & Stones, Modus Operandi, Olram File, Facsimile, Swipe, and Marlophile. In this companion to the PBS special The Art of Magic authors Carl Waldman and Joe Layden with conjurer Jamy Ian Swiss, present a compelling written history of an enduring art form. Many of today's most celebrated performers, such as Burton, David Copperfield, and Siegfried & Roy, command top dollar thanks to the 20th-Century phenomena of Las Vegas and television. They are carrying on a tradition that is actually thousands of years old – one that has a historical significance that reaches beyond entertainment.

Did you know that ancient Egypt gave the world two occult practices necromancy (divination by conjuring up the dead) add alchemy (the attempt to transmute base metals into gold, to find substances to cure disease and to achieve immortality.

Did you also know that third century frescoes depict Jesus converting water into wine and multiplying loaves and fishes with a wand, suggesting that early Christians perceived Christ as a magician?

Also, had the greatest conjurers of the 19th and 20th centuries such as Robert Houdin, Harry Houdini, Harry Blackstone or Penn & Teller – been alive in medieval times, they'd have been burned at the stake for being witches!
